AdBlock Browser now crashes when attempting to access the history screen, since upgrading to IOS 9.1. It worked under IOS 9.0.2.
iPhone 5
IOS 9.1
AdBlock Browser v1.1.0 (core 1.3.0)

mtl123 wrote:I'm using the AB browser on my iPad running iOS 9.1. There doesn't seem to be a "private browsing" option, so I periodically select the History screen and delete the browsing history. However, after a few days, whenever I select the History screen, the browser just shuts down. I re-install it, and it works fine... for a few days, and then the problem recurs. Come to think of it, this started after I upgraded to iOS 9.1 from 9.02.
